Musketier12 Oct 2020 07:31
Fogging is not yet fully understood. Generally, as far as I know, it often occurs with rising air. For example, above radiators. In our old apartment, we had a similar issue above the spot where my living room PC and radio receiver were located. Next to it was also a radiator. At my parents' house, a similar effect was observed above a frequently used radiator. The hi-fi system was also close by there.

What is located below or near your setup in terms of equipment?

12 Oct 2020 10:06
Fogging is likely related both to cool walls and to a high amount of plastic materials in living spaces.

Therefore, the question is: what type of flooring do you have? Do you have new furniture? What material are your curtains made of, etc.?
